What brand is the Tiggo 8 Plus transmission?

4 Answers
SanElaina
07/23/25 6:30pm
Tiggo 8 Plus transmission is Aisin. Here is the extended information: The function of the transmission: to change the transmission ratio, expand the range of torque and speed changes of the driving wheels; adapt to frequently changing driving conditions, and allow the engine to work under favorable conditions. Under the condition that the engine rotation direction remains unchanged, the car can reverse; use neutral gear to interrupt power transmission, making it easier for the transmission to shift or output power. Engine: Tiggo 8 Plus uses two engines in total, one is a 1.5-liter turbocharged engine, and the other is a 1.6-liter turbocharged engine. The length, width, and height of the Chery Tiggo 8 Plus are 4722 mm, 1860 mm, and 1745 mm respectively, with a wheelbase of 2710 mm.

The transmission brand of the Tiggo 8 Plus is typically Chery's self-developed DCT dual-clutch transmission. While researching automotive technology, I noticed that this version is paired with a 1.6TGDI engine, achieving a transmission efficiency of over 90%, with smoother gear shifts than some older AT transmissions. In terms of driving experience, it reduces jerking sensations and maintains fuel consumption within a reasonable range, approximately 7.5L/100km, making it suitable for both urban commuting and long-distance highway driving. Compared to other brands like Aisin, domestic technology offers lower costs but reliable performance, with easier maintenance—only requiring regular transmission oil changes to extend its lifespan. Chery has continuously upgraded its DCT system in recent years, improving durability, making it a great choice for users seeking cost-effectiveness and practicality. However, some market configurations may have minor adjustments, so it's recommended to personally test-drive to experience the shifting effects.

As an enthusiast who frequently helps friends with car repairs, I've learned that the Tiggo 8 Plus mostly uses Chery's own dual-clutch transmission, which features a simple and practical structural design. The key to daily maintenance is checking the clutch plates and fluids, as timely replacement upon wear can prevent major issues. The shifting logic is intelligent, with quick acceleration response, but prolonged use in congested traffic may cause slight heat accumulation, affecting efficiency. Compared to other brands like Getrag, it has obvious cost advantages, with parts being cheap and easy to find, making DIY maintenance straightforward. Overall, it boasts high reliability and low failure rates, making it suitable for budget-conscious owners. When choosing, selecting a version that matches your driving habits with the appropriate engine can reduce future hassles.

What is the difference between the Volkswagen Arteon and the Volkswagen CC?

The difference between the Volkswagen Arteon and the Volkswagen CC lies in their versions: the Volkswagen Arteon is the overseas model, while the Volkswagen CC is the domestic model. Both the Volkswagen Arteon and the Volkswagen CC have the same body dimensions: length 4865mm, width 1870mm, height 1459mm, a wheelbase of 2841mm, a fuel tank capacity of 66l, and a curb weight of 1640kg. Both models are equipped with a 2.0T turbocharged engine, delivering a maximum horsepower of 186PS, a maximum torque of 320Nm, and a maximum power of 137kW, paired with a 7-speed dual-clutch transmission.

What Are the Reasons for a Car Remote Not Responding?

Car remote not responding is caused by dead battery, remote malfunction, or magnetic interference. Specific explanations are as follows: Dead Battery: This is something people usually don't pay attention to, but it's often the reason. And it's easy to fix—just open the remote and replace the battery. Remote Malfunction: It's likely that the remote lock is malfunctioning, or the antenna of the car's remote transmitter is aging, among other factors. This is also easy to identify, and you can use the mechanical key to lock the car. Magnetic Interference: Some areas might have strong magnetic signal interference. Since the remote key itself uses low-intensity radio waves, it can't function properly under magnetic interference.

Is the Cruise Control Function Safe?

Cruise control is safe. The emergence of the cruise control system is mainly to free the driver's feet and improve driving comfort to a greater extent. The functions of cruise control are as follows: Pros and Cons: It frees the driver's feet during long-distance driving, eliminating the need to control the accelerator pedal, effectively reducing fatigue. However, in a constant-speed state, a person's mental state can easily relax, leading to a lack of concentration, which is not conducive to driving safety. Automatic cruise control is a system that allows the driver to maintain a fixed vehicle speed without operating the accelerator pedal. Function: Cruise control automatically maintains the vehicle speed as set by the driver after activation, eliminating the need to press the accelerator pedal. It also reduces unnecessary speed changes, which can save fuel.
